| Summary | 0017709: Thousands of "masks" boxes appear in PDF, on each vectorized letter | ||||
| Description | When a document is exported to a PDF with all fonts being vectorized, it seems an empty rectangle is added for each letter. Usualy that's not an issue but when on a 64 pages documents, it leads to printshop's software crash or bug : weird letter colors random changes on coloured text. Adobe Acrobat or some RIP software, i guess due to a missing memory issue. Spliting the PDF in parts solves the issue. [FR] : The printshop explained «Je pense que c’est venu des masques qui se sont créés sur toutes la brochure sur tous les textes. Chaque petits carrés avec une croix est une image. Donc chaque caractère des 64 pages contient une petite image + un masque (= le tracé de la lettre évide l’image pour ne pas faire apparaitre des acrrés mais bien la forme de la lettre) qui alourdit et doit faire bugguer mon rip. » | ||||
| Additional Information | See screenshots - "outline mode" screenshot displaying the boxes "masks" around each letter (= this issue) - sample of random color scrambles as seen in the RIPed PDF | ||||

With the current development version, I have exported a .sla to pdf, while outlining all fonts. Of course, every char is an outline, but I did not get those boxes. Do you get the issue also with the development version? If yes, would you mind sharing a sample .sla with the font file, and exact steps for reproducing? |

Scribus does not use any form of mask or image when exporting glyphs as outlines, either in 1.6.x or trunk. So the mention of images and masks by your printer is rather surprising... It feels like the PDF has been preprocessed by some software... |
